## Artifact Signing — Inventory Reconciliation Job

The nightly reconciliation job for Stockline now signs its output manifests before upload. Unsigned manifests are rejected by the Ledgerbox ingest as of build 412. Two mismatches last week traced to a stale key on the runner pool; rotated Tuesday. Action for sync: confirm all runners pull the current key at job start. The active signing key for the reconciliation pipeline is as follows.

signing key of yafop-taguf = bky3_Kre

// FabriKit is our test-data factory lib. It seeds deterministic fixtures
// against the Larkspur staging API — do not point it at prod.
// Factories are registered in factories/index.ts; keep them pure,
// no network calls inside builders. The client below needs a key
// scoped to the fixtures service only. Use the one issued for this repo:

gateway credential: zpat7_wu4aBVX

# Driver-assignment heuristic for the Cartloop dispatch service.
#
# When an order is ready, we score every idle driver by distance,
# recent acceptance rate, and time since last assignment, then offer
# the job to the top candidate. If they decline or time out, we move
# down the ranked list. New folks: resist tweaking these weights
# without a replay test, as small changes shift citywide balance.
# The current constants are defined below.

tuning constants:
BUDGETS = {
    "holok": 995,
    "fenys": 1003,
    "eliiel": 433,
    "pelox": 727,
    "gorwyn": 193,
}